Miele Ventilation E02

E02 on a Miele hood typically relates to a blower motor or control fault.

Miele reuses codes across series and model years, so E02 may mean something different on another appliance or generation. Confirm this against your model’s documentation and record your full model number before acting.

Plain language

What this code means

The E02 code generally indicates the hood control detected a blower-speed or motor communication problem that can reduce suction or stop the fan.

Signs

Symptoms you may notice

E02 shown on the control

Weak or no suction

Blower speed buttons unresponsive

Why it happens

Possible causes

A blower motor fault

A control-board communication issue

A wiring or connector problem

Before you call

Safe checks you can make

These are simple, non-hazardous checks only. If anything is unclear, stop and contact a technician.

Confirm power to the hood

Check that filters are seated correctly

Note whether lights still work independently

Caution

Safety warning

Important safety warning

Hoods involve line voltage and rotating parts. Internal motor diagnostics should be left to a technician.

Please avoid

What not to attempt

Do not open the motor housing while powered

Do not bypass the control board

Do not run a gas cooktop long without working ventilation
